Schau, wie man Roboter kostenlos herunterladen kann
Finden Sie uns auf Facebook!
und werden Sie Mitglied unserer Fangruppe
Interessantes Skript?
Veröffentliche einen Link auf das Skript, damit die anderen ihn auch nutzen können
Hat Ihnen das Skript gefallen?
Bewerten Sie es im Terminal MetaTrader 5
Expert Advisors

ChartPlusChartV3 - Experte für den MetaTrader 4

Ansichten:
539
Rating:
(3)
Veröffentlicht:
2016.04.14 12:53
ChartPlusChartV3.zip (614.27 KB)
Benötigen Sie einen Roboter oder Indikator, der auf diesem Code basiert? Bestellen Sie ihn im Freelance-Bereich Zum Freelance

ADDED:

Es gibt nun die Möglichkeit beim Auftreten von "non-market"-Kursen Ihr eigenes Script zu starten. Ihr Skript sollte mit dem folgenden Hotkey starten (alt-b).

Wie sollten die vollständige Namen der beiden Metatrader Fenster in der Datei programs.txt verzeichnen. Es erlaubt diese Applikation zu wissen, wohin sie die Kombination Alt + b senden soll. Ein Beispiel ist in der Datei: programs.txt.

Nachdem Sie diese Schritte durchgeführt haben, schreiben Sie Ihr eigenes Skript welches im Fall von "non-market quotations" ausgeführt werden soll und kopieren Sie es in das Script-Verzeichnis des zweiten Terminals.

Dieses Programm protokolliert Kurse von Brokern, die außerhalb des Marktes liegen mit Hilfe der Metatrader Plattform.
Das Programm benötigt zwei MetaTraders. Die Kurse dieser 2 Broker werden über die Advisors Chart1.mq4 und Chart2.mq4 an ein externes Programm übermittelt.
Die externe Applikation überprüft die Abweichung der Kurse und wenn die Abweichung eine vom User angegebene Größe überschreitet, wird dieser Kurs für eine vom User angegebene Zeit überwacht und anschließend als bmp-Bild in dem Verzeichnis c:\ChartPlusChart\History\ abgespeichert. Wenn eine Abweichung festgestellt worden ist, kann die nächste Abweichung fünf Minuten später protokolliert werden.

In dem Dateinamen ist die Information über den Zeitpunkt der Abweichung in dem folgenden Format enthalten: Stunde-Minute-Sekunde.

Als Referenz könnte man natürlich einen Broker verwenden, der eine möglichst hohe Anzahl an Kursen liefert und welche auch eine hohe Qualität besitzen. Das Ergebnis eines Test von Demokonten von 84 Brokern wird auf unserer Seite präsentiert.

Die angezeigte Differenz kann natürlich von beiden der zwei getesteten Broker entstanden sein aber es kann ja auch jeder einzelne Broker speziell untersucht werden.
Entpacken Sie das Archiv in das Hauptverzeichnis, anschließend ist dort das Verzeichnis c: /ChartPlusChart in welchem sich 5 Dateien befinden: Chart1.mq4 Chart2.mq4 libSharedVarsDL Lv2.def SharedVarsDLLv2 . dll ChartPlusChart.exe

Sie benötigen jetzt natürlich zwei verschiedene Metatrader (zwei Installationen in unterschiedlichen Verzeichnissen), die mit unterschiedlichen Brokern verbunden sind. In beiden Metatradern öffnen Sie den gleichen Chart mit dem gleichen Währungspaar und starten Sie die Datei Chart1.mq4 Advisor in dem ersten Metatrader, und Chart2.mq4 in dem Zweiten. Die Expert-Advisors arbeiten mit DLL Funktionen. Daher ist es notwendig diese in dem Eigenschftenfenster unter "Tools", "Options" zu aktivieren. Markieren Sie die folgende Eigenschaft: -Allow dll imports und entfernen Sie das Häkchen in dem Kästchen -Confirm dll function call. Alle Dateien, ausgenommen die des Expert-Advisors, sollten sich in dem Verzeichnis c: / ChartPlusChart
befinden.


Anschließend starten Sie in beiden Metatraders das Programm mit dem Währungspaar, an welchem Sie interessiert sind. Und starten Sie c:\ChartPlusChart\ChartPlusChart.exe.

Übersetzt aus dem Russischen von MetaQuotes Ltd.
Originalpublikation: https://www.mql5.com/ru/code/9364

The aggressive semi-automated scalping EA The aggressive semi-automated scalping EA

Verwendung in M1 Charts. Wählen Sie manuell Long, Short oder Short und Long in Abhängigkeit von der Trendrichtung. Schließen Sie offene Orders, welche in die falsche Richtung handeln.

CoeffofLine CoeffofLine

CoeffofLine Indikator.

Sig_CCI Sig_CCI

Dieser Indikator basiert auf einem simplen CCI, Es zeichnet Pfeile für Kauf- und Verkaufssignale

ArrayVirtualOrders ArrayVirtualOrders

Eine Bibliothek für das virtuelle Handeln.